how to pass authentication token in rest api postman

Can you still use Commanders Strike if the only attack available to forego is an attack against an ally? How to get Request.User in Django-Rest-Framework serializer? The "verifier" is returned by: My intention is to only allow calls from known parties, and to prevent calls from being reused verbatim. I am aware of cors, I don't think my issue is with cors. Your API developer or IT manager . Is this plug ok to install an AC condensor? Confirmed with Fiddler that Postman wasn't sending any authentication headers through. Content Discovery initiative April 13 update: Related questions using a Review our technical responses for the 2023 Developer Survey, Postman does NTLM authentication differently. go to "header" field. I have the same problem. Why are players required to record the moves in World Championship Classical games? Why in the Sierpiski Triangle is this set being used as the example for the OSC and not a more "natural"? Best practice to return errors in ASP.NET Web API, ASP.NET WebAPI2 BearerToken redirects to Login page instead of returning 401. Therefore, if we want to have a true RESTful service we should use username/password (Refer to RFC mentioned in my previous post) in the Authorization header for every single call, NOT a sension kind of token (e.g. Why does Acts not mention the deaths of Peter and Paul? This is because you aren't using a protocol level solution (like SSL). How about saving the world? You need to add .AspNetCore.Antiforgery cookie to the Cookies section in Postman. Newman(Postman) - Import collection from a URL under windows authentication, NTLM authentication for Microsoft Dynamics NAV '18 web service from Node.js fails. Interpreting non-statistically significant results: Do we have "no evidence" or "insufficient evidence" to reject the null? What is the Russian word for the color "teal"? I don't think there is a way to do that. authentication challenge before they will send an authorization That is for HTTP Basic Authentication. Adding EV Charger (100A) in secondary panel (100A) fed off main (200A). site. To use basic auth headers, perform the following steps: The above cURL command will not work as shown.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. 565), Improving the copy in the close modal and post notices - 2023 edition, New blog post from our CEO Prashanth: Community is the future of AI. Find centralized, trusted content and collaborate around the technologies you use most. Has depleted uranium been considered for radiation shielding in crewed spacecraft beyond LEO? a simple example of basic authentication. To learn more, see our tips on writing great answers. Is it safe to publish research papers in cooperation with Russian academics? ), 3. Back then it was way easier to use the deprecated Chrome extension to benefit from Windows auth without doing anyhing. And in Cookie (not sure for what it is though): And always error 400 as you can see at screen shot above. Note: If you use this front-end app for Node.js Express back-end in one of these tutorials: - Node.js + MySQL: JWT Authentication & Authorization - Node.js + PostgreSQL: JWT Authentication & Authorization - Node.js + MongoDB: User Authentication & Authorization with JWT Please use x-access-token header like this:const TOKEN_HEADER_KEY = 'x-access-token'; @Injectable() export class . One way to test it is to just use [Authorize] attribute without roles and see if postman can access the controller then. If you develop your API in C# you can use the following on your Base Controller. fiddler or any other tool. Enter __RequestVerificationToken key value (don't forget double underscores) into x-www-form-urlencoded 2.) Find centralized, trusted content and collaborate around the technologies you use most. But I get a security_exception error. tar command with and without --absolute-names option. REST API request authentication requires that you first make a REST sign in request, and then use the credentials token from its . To subscribe to this RSS feed, copy and paste this URL into your RSS reader. rev2023.4.21.43403. @tonygil well I guess my question is little different against what you have proposed, sorry you didn't get the drift. User name + password is a token(!) Why typically people don't use biases in attention mechanism? rev2023.4.21.43403. dont believe that this can or should be salvaged. How do I stop the Flickering on Mode 13h? @PeterHall How about if it were recast as "NTLM authentication does work with the older Postman Chrome plugin "? When the Authentication complete message is received, select the Proceed button. Sometimes the user could mean another application; however, the username/password is NEVER intended to identify a specific web client user agent. If can use an SSL connection, that's all there is to it, the connection is secure*. Find centralized, trusted content and collaborate around the technologies you use most. I got this working by running Fiddler first. Content Discovery initiative April 13 update: Related questions using a Review our technical responses for the 2023 Developer Survey. If you are preventing people with access to the user's phone from using your REST service in the user's name, then it would be a good idea to find some kind of keyring API on the target OS and have the SDK (or the implementor) store the key there. Maybe you could also link to some good examples with code included. Authorization is handled by the framework based on the user claim. For improved robustness, I recommend using a random string instead of the timestamp as a "nonce" to prevent replay attacks (two legit requests could be made during the same second). The API documentation states: Once the authentication is successful, a JSON response with an access token is returned. This means that Confluence may not behave as your HTTP client software expects. I want implement a token access that is passed in each request for the API. and with your authorization Could a subterranean river or aquifer generate enough continuous momentum to power a waterwheel for the purpose of producing electricity? Looking for job perks? How to register multiple implementations of the same interface in Asp.Net Core? Django Rest Framework Token Authentication with Postman. you can use either API Keys or Azure Active Directory. Making statements based on opinion; back them up with references or personal experience. I'm trying to list data from Elastic Search using the REST API on Postman. How a top-ranked engineering school reimagined CS curriculum (Ep. header. Although Postman now has BETA support for NTLM authentication, it doesn't work. RESTful services MUST be STATELESS. Connect and share knowledge within a single location that is structured and easy to search. On what basis are pardoning decisions made by presidents or governors when exercising their pardoning power? density matrix. How to send a header using a HTTP request through a cURL call? First, we set "Authorization" as the key. Check it out: Return NoneType on queryset django REST framework. @SSS - yes. Creating and updating items with the Save Entities API. What positional accuracy (ie, arc seconds) is necessary to view Saturn, Uranus, beyond? A boy can regenerate, so demons eat him for years. Scroll down, and click the Add button below Grant the client access to Identity Cloud Service Admin APIs. 565), Improving the copy in the close modal and post notices - 2023 edition, New blog post from our CEO Prashanth: Community is the future of AI. Does the 500-table limit still apply to the latest version of Cassandra? Now that you've completed registration of your client application, move on to your client code where you create the REST request and handle the response. Yes, you are right, you can change the default name (.AspNetCore.Antiforgery) of the Antiforgery cookie. What's the cheapest way to buy out a sibling's share of our parents house if I have no cash and want to pay less than the appraised value? Pass an array of integers to ASP.NET Web API? Automatically Refresh OAuth2.0 Access Tokens | Postman Level Up, OAuth 2.0 just got easier: introducing token refresh and ID token support, Intuit uses Postman's authentication protocols. Contents of this article However, plugins are no longer supported by Chrome, so this version can no longer be installed and used. Step 7: Get an application access token. It's free and you can see the documentation on how to add NTLM Auth here: https://insomnia.rest/documentation/authentication/. How a top-ranked engineering school reimagined CS curriculum (Ep. Would you ever say "eat pig" instead of "eat pork"? Rest API token based authentication. a typical authentication challenge. Has depleted uranium been considered for radiation shielding in crewed spacecraft beyond LEO? When a user generates an API key, let them give that key a label or name for their own records. Generate an API Token for your Atlassian Account: You'll need to encode your authorization credentials to base64. If total energies differ across different software, how do I decide which software to use? English version of Russian proverb "The hedgehogs got pricked, cried, but continued to eat the cactus". I am working with RESTful services and find Postman as one of the best plugin to GET, POST and test the API's. I've ended up taking a token/HMAC approach similar to the one you discussed above, rather like the. But I always get the error when I try to use the token to send a request: I set the Authorization Type to Inherit auth from parent. Passing REST API Authentication Token Working in PostMan But Not Python Requests. I did not say anything about the value, only the name of the header. Interpreting non-statistically significant results: Do we have "no evidence" or "insufficient evidence" to reject the null? API Key authentication: For this type of authentication, all API requests must include the API Key in the api-key HTTP header. I can read the header via curl but how would it work? Is there a way to pass Windows Authentication with postman? @Chatra If you use just [Authorize] without the roles spec in it.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. To learn more, see our tips on writing great answers. Although Postman now has BETA support for NTLM authentication, it doesn't work.

Vanguard Wire Instructions Address, Where Do The Alaskan Bush Family Get Money, Elegant Wraps For Mother Of The Bride, Stoke City Vs Nottingham Forest Fc, Tour Du Mont Blanc Luxury, Articles H